Transaction df8099136604a535908884c9d8a8ccdbb24b6fcb3fd31b1c538f4afa8be1f438
1 Input
1 Output
-
df8099136604a535908884c9d8a8ccdbb24b6fcb3fd31b1c538f4afa8be1f438:0
- value
- 399326
- script pubkey
- OP_0 OP_PUSHBYTES_20 9c1d1efc98d618da3ad819961c3a52eeff73e475
- address
- bc1qnsw3alyc6cvd5wkcrxtpcwjjamlh8er4awmfa8